When shipping from Baltimore to Callao, be mindful of the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November) and build in buffer days to accommodate potential weather disruptions. During peak winter storms (December-March), anticipate delays due to snow and ice, particularly in northern corridors. Additionally, confirm vessel space early for the South America fruit export peak (January-May) and soy export peak (February-June) to avoid congestion. Monitor carriers for real-time updates and flexible routing options throughout these critical periods to ensure timely deliveries.

Transporting Furniture and decorative items necessitates Layered protection. You should knock down removable legs, shelves, and hardware, then protect each component separately. Use Corner protectors on table tops, cabinets, and wall decor panels, then place items in reinforced boxes with Tight internal cushioning. Finally, clearly mark all packages as “Fragile” and indicate the Upright orientation.
Large or heavy glass wall decor are usually Better suited to freight services than standard parcel, because freight permits palletization and stable handling. For small, well-padded Wall decor under parcel size limits, You can use parcel carriers, but exporters should add double-boxing and insure for full value. Oversized Mirrors Should be crated and shipped on pallets to reduce conveyor and drop risks.
For moisture-sensitive furnishings and Home decor, shippers should use poly sheeting around each boxed or crated item, then add Desiccant packs inside the packaging. In ocean containers, Avoid pallets directly against steel walls; instead, create a small air gap and use humidity absorbers hung from lashing points. Choose Dry, indoor loading areas so home decor cartons are not exposed to rain during loading.
International shipments of high-value furnishings and Home decor typically need a full commercial invoice, packing list, and HS codes for each product type. You should clearly describe items (for example, “wooden furniture,” “glass mirrors,” “metal wall decor”) and state materials to avoid customs delays. For designer or branded decorative items, confirm if any Trademark documentation or origin statements are required by the destination country.
Standard carrier liability for household furniture and Home decor is usually based on weight, which often understates the actual value of designer pieces, artistic decorative items, or premium Furniture sets. We recommend purchasing supplemental freight insurance for high-value or fragile shipments, and confirming that the policy protects against breakage and moisture damage. This Helps ensure you can claim the full replacement cost if items are damaged in transit.

The necessary documentation for customs when shipping from Baltimore to Callao includes a commercial invoice, packing list, and any relevant certificates of origin or compliance. Additionally, you may need to provide a bill of lading and any specific import permits required by Peruvian authorities for Furniture & Home Décor items.
